2.2.8. Electrical Requirements
The CMA-180 comes standard factory, wired for 3-phase operation. Check the electrical data
plate to confirm this. Refer to “Electrical Requirements” Figure 1-A, for proper wiring instruction
for both rectangular booster and wash heaters conversion. Also check the wiring diagram to
properly wire the terminal power block, tank heater, and booster heater for 1 phase (or 1B
diagram below). Refer to Figure 1-B, for proper wiring instruction for both triangular booster and
wash heaters conversion.
SINGLE PHASE POWER
NOTE: 80amp service is required when CMA-180 is wired for single-phase with the booster
heater. See “Wiring options” section for DUAL 1-phase power supply. Circuit breaker
requirement (1) 50 amp & 30 amp
